ERROR DISPLAY
Error 50
Printer Error
Error 51
Control results memory (51) or sample
Error 52
results memory (52) is almost full.
Error 53
Control results memory (53) or
Error 54
sample results memory (54) is
completely full.
Error 55
Both areas of instrument memory
where the Setup parameters are stored
have been corrupted. The manufacturer's
defaults have been restored.
Error 56
System error.
Revised 10/06
POSSIBLE CAUSE
REMEDY
Check that your external printer is turned on and is on-
line. Verify that both ends of the interface cable are
securely connected and check that your printer has
paper.
Nearly 200 control result sets or nearly 500 patient
result sets have been stored in memory without being
transferred to a computer. Check that your computer is
turned on, that the interface cable is securely connected
at both ends, and that the setup parameters for the
computer interface are correct. Transfer at least some
of the records. If unable to transfer records, contact
your Bayer Customer Service office.
Two hundred control result sets or 500 patient result
sets have been stored in memory without being
sent to a computer. No additional testing can occur
until at least some of the records are transmitted. Check
that your computer is turned on, that the interface cable
is securely connected at both ends, and that the setup
parameters for the computer interface are correct.
Print a Setup report (see Section 3, "When Setup is
Complete") to view the default parameters. If you
previously printed and saved a copy of the Setup report
of your customized selections, compare the two
reports. Reselect the options that need to be changed.
Turn the instrument power off, wait several seconds,
then turn it back on. If the error repeats, contact your
Bayer Customer Service office.
